1、解除安裝之前先檢視LINUX 中自帶jdk的版本;
# java -version

# rpm -qa | grep jdk
2、解除安裝上述查出來的jdk
# rpm -e --nodeps java-1.8.0-openjdk-headless-1.8.0.275.b01-0.el7_9.x86_64
# rpm -e --nodeps java-1.8.0-openjdk-devel-1.8.0.275.b01-0.el7_9.x86_64
# rpm -e --nodeps copy-jdk-configs-3.3-10.el7_5.noarch
# rpm -e --nodeps java-1.8.0-openjdk-1.8.0.275.b01-0.el7_9.x86_64
3、重新安裝自帶的JDK
3.1 将官網下載下傳的jdk安裝包上傳到伺服器上;
3.2 解壓 對應的壓縮包;
# tar -zxvf jdk1.7.0_45.tar.gz
3.3 将jdk安裝到其他目錄(此步驟可選)
如果打算将jdk安裝在usr/java當中,我們在usr目錄下建立一個java檔案夾
# mkdir /usr/java
将【jdk1.7.0_45】裡的資料拷貝至java目錄下
# mv /home/xxxxxxxx/jdk1.7.0_45 /usr/java
4、修改環境變量
# vim /etc/profile
在檔案最後添加上JDK配置資訊:
export JAVA_HOME=/home/jdk1.7.0_45 ##(此處為真實複制的位址)
export JRE_HOME=${JAVA_HOME}/jre
export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ib:$CLASSPATH
export JAVA_PATH=${JAVA_HOME}/bin:${JRE_HOME}/bin
export PATH=$PATH:${JAVA_PATH}
5、驗證